If you answered 'yes' to one of these questions you are in the minority.  Often times we don't know the names or faces of those who are serving or who have served except for maybe some quick B-roll footage on the television news while discussing the latest war.  We definitely do a much better job at recognizing, thanking, and supporting our current and past service members.  That's why when I read about Greenlight A Vet I just loved where their heart was.  A bunch of neighborhoods in Loveland will be participating, will you?

It's quite simple.  All you have to do is on Veterans Day change the lightbulb in your outdoor fixture to the color green.  Green is a color of hope, renewal and well-being and for one night will symbolize support for our veterans.
